  • 标题:Developing a Learner-Centered Curriculum for a Rural Public Health Program

  • 摘要:Rural communities, compared with their urban counterparts, have higher rates of disease and adversehealth conditions, fueling disparities in health outcomes. This encourages the need for effectivecurricula to engage students and enable them to address such disparate health outcomes as imminenthealth professionals. Incorporating learner-centered teaching strategies, such as collaboration andpower-sharing, into public health (PH) courses can enhance student learning and help faculty enablefuture health professionals to address needs of rural, underserved populations. Successfullyengaging students to explore issues related to rural health disparities in their education, research, andtraining can thereby advance PH practice. This paper describes the collaborative efforts of five PHfaculty, an instructional designer, and administrators to develop a learner-centered curriculum for anewly launched PH program in a rural Midwestern United States (US) university
